The integration of front-end language switching framework and Baidu hackathon

2024-08-21

한어Русский языкEnglishFrançaisIndonesianSanskrit日本語DeutschPortuguêsΕλληνικάespañolItalianoSuomalainenLatina

The front-end language switching framework provides developers with a convenient language switching function, allowing websites or applications to better adapt to the needs of different regions and users. It is not only a technical means, but also affects the user experience and product competitiveness to a great extent.

In the Internet field, user needs are becoming more diverse and complex. Users in different countries and regions use different languages, and their ways of obtaining and understanding information are also different. The front-end language switching framework allows websites or applications to easily switch between different languages, providing users with more personalized and friendly services. This is particularly important in cross-border e-commerce, international social media and other platforms.

Taking cross-border e-commerce as an example, a website that supports multiple language switching can attract more consumers from different countries. Consumers can easily browse product information and place orders in a language environment that they are familiar with, which greatly improves the convenience and satisfaction of shopping. If the website does not have a language switching function, it may cause user loss and affect business expansion.

On international social media platforms, the front-end language switching framework also plays an important role. Users can interact with friends from all over the world and share their lives and ideas. Through the language switching function, users can better understand and participate in communication in different languages, break down language barriers, and enhance mutual understanding and friendship.

The application of the front-end language switching framework is not limited to the Internet field, but also has broad application prospects in education, finance, tourism and other industries. In the field of education, online education platforms can provide high-quality educational resources for students around the world through the language switching function, promoting the dissemination and sharing of knowledge. In the financial field, the websites of banks and financial institutions can provide multilingual services to facilitate business operations and inquiries for customers from different countries and regions. In the tourism industry, travel websites and applications can provide tourists with travel guides and information in multiple languages ​​to enhance tourists' travel experience.

However, the implementation of the front-end language switching framework is not smooth sailing, and it also faces some challenges and problems. First of all, the quality of language translation is a key issue. Inaccurate or unauthentic translations may cause users to misunderstand information and affect user experience. Therefore, it is necessary to use a combination of high-quality translation tools and manual review to ensure the accuracy and fluency of the translation. Secondly, there may be differences in text length and typesetting in different languages, which requires full consideration and optimization in the front-end design to ensure that the layout and aesthetics of the page are not affected. In addition, the performance and response speed of language switching are also key points that need to be paid attention to. It is necessary to ensure that users can quickly load and display the corresponding content when switching languages ​​to avoid freezes and delays.

Back to the hackathon held by Baidu on August 19, the 256 AI ideas proposed by the contestants showed us the infinite possibilities of technological innovation. Among these ideas, there may be solutions related to the front-end language switching framework, which can further improve the efficiency and quality of language switching. For example, using AI technology to achieve more intelligent and accurate language translation, or optimizing the performance and response speed of language switching through machine learning.

In short, as an important tool in front-end development, the front-end language switching framework is of great significance for meeting user needs, improving product competitiveness, and promoting industry development. We look forward to the continuous improvement and optimization of the front-end language switching framework in the future with the continuous innovation and development of technology, bringing us a more convenient and high-quality service experience.